Well, I got started on my new build last night. I finally had almost all the parts, well enough to have a working computer that is. I have not done a build in several years but I have built five computers in the past and made numerous upgrades for myself and friends.
My build so far:
Silverstone Sugo 2 F Case
Antec Neo Power 550
Asus M3N78-VM board
AMD 6000+ Brisbane
4x 2gig GSkill DDR2 800
LG 22x DVD Burner
Old Hitachi 80gig 7200 SATA 1.5 HD I had laying around.
Old Wireless G PCI card
I was very careful while building and I used a grounding bracelet. When I first turned it on it worked fine. I was able to go into the bios and look at everything. Temps were 51 C idle. Case was 38 C.
I put in my Vista Home Premium 64bit DVD and tried to install. Noting happened. I turned the computer off and on a few times and finally it booted from the DVD. I got as far as putting in my license number before the computer froze. When it restarted there was a bios error message. I inserted the DVD that came with the MB and it reloaded the bios and all was good.
I tried to install Vista again and got as far as the second reboot. Now the computer won't post. Won't do anything cept turn the fans on. Nothing will come up on the monitor and the keyboard lights won't turn on either.
I have already tried clearing the CMOS.
Any suggestions?
